Brad plans to bike 15 3/4 miles. he has gone 2/3 of the entire distance. how far has he gone?

It'll be easier doing this as improper fractions.
15 3/4= 63/4

To find a fraction of another number, we have to multiply them

(2/3)(63/4)
126/12

Then, we want to make this a mixed number again so it's easier to tell what 126/12 actually means.

126/12 = 10 6/12 = 10 1/2

In conclusion, Brad has gone 10 1/2 miles
